The process of burning coal at coal-fired power plants, called combustion, creates wastes that contain small amounts of naturally-occurring radioactive material. Coal is a fossil fuel used to produce power in the United States. Coal contains trace amounts of naturally-occurring radioactive elements.

Typical household articles that may result in toxic waste include pesticides, computers, cell phones and batteries. The handling of toxic waste is a huge worldwide problem.

WebFeb 6, 2024 · Each day, the new Palm Beach waste-to-energy plant burns up to 3,000 tons of municipal solid waste created by Palm Beach County’s 1.4 million residents.
